Top award wins for health and safety experts

News, Property | November 1, 2021

John Crockett health

One of the county’s top health and safety consultancies has won two prestigious awards.

Acorn Safety Services, based in Northampton, has won the UK Best Health & Safety Consultancy award at the SME News Midlands Enterprise Awards, which showcase the region’s industry leaders.

News of the win came hot on the heels of Acorn’s Health and Safety Manager, John Crockett, winning The Alan McArthur Unsung Hero Award at The Safety Health and Excellence (SHE) Awards. These national awards celebrate innovation and achievements in the health and safety sector and attract hundreds of entries from across the UK.

During the past 45 years, John has helped tens of thousands of clients, including the likes of Bovis Construction, London Midlands Trains, HSBC Data Centres. BP, British Gypsum, Heathrow Airport, McDonald’s, Taylor Woodrow and Network Rail.

Since joining Acorn in early 2020, John has helped more than 600 of its clients with their health and safety needs and helped the firm to further extend its extensive range of services.

He said:

“Other than my professional qualifications this is the first award I’ve won – I’ve always worked hard at my job but I’ve never sought to be rewarded. I was thrilled that Acorn put me forward for the award because it shows they appreciate what I do for the business and have recognised the positive feedback I’ve had from our clients.

“To go on to win the award was incredible because I was up against some tough competition. I’m really pleased for myself, but I’m also delighted for Acorn because winning these awards shows people that Acorn is somewhere they can go for expert health and safety advice in a wide range of areas.”

Since joining Acorn, John has helped it to launch its Retained Health & Safety Consultant Service and has spearheaded the launch of its free 30-minute Health and Safety Review Surgery in which John takes organisations through Acorn’s 20-point Health and Safety Compliance Audit. This forms the basis of a complimentary Health and Safety Compliance Report that identifies where organisations are getting health and safety right and where their business may be at risk. 

John, whose expertise is also regularly sought by the HSE, police and top universities, added:

“Our free video calls are one of the many things which set Acorn apart from other consultancies. We’re passionate about what we do so we’re happy to offer this advice for free to help keep people safe and prevent firms from being prosecuted.”

Thanks to John, Acorn also now offers Construction Design & Management (CDM) Consultancy Services to give construction clients, principal designers and principal contractors peace of mind that they’ve appointed the right people and organisations to their project at the right time. The firm has also introduced fire risk assessment services.

Acorn director Ian Stone said:

“We’re so proud to have won these awards and are thrilled for John, whose expert guidance has saved countless lives, prevented many injuries and saved so many clients from issues that would have ended in prosecutions.”
